Jealousy: The Sin that No One Talks About R.T. Kendall Paperback, 249 pp., $14.99 Charisma House (June 2010)
Jealousy is something that we all have to deal with—both in ourselves and in others. Rooted in our natural fears and insecurities, it has damaged relationships since the time of Cain and Abel, and still does today—if we let it. But jealousy can be a hard to recognize, and even harder to overcome. In this wise and compassionate book, R.T. Kendall shows you how to identify and get free from the crippling effects of envy. Combining biblical depth with personal candor he delivers a stunning challenge to us all.

Sex and the City Uncovered Marian Jordan Paperback, 214 pp., $12.99 B&H Books (May 1, 2010)
Despite claims that the show Sex and the City is about the longing for a committed relationship, the glamorization of casual sex takes a toll on impressionable young women. Just ask Marian Jordan. “A painful existence of ‘looking for love in all the wrong places’ is hidden behind images of couture fashion, witty dialogue, and beautiful people. I know this to be true because I’ve lived it.” A former party girl with her own stories of hookups, hangovers, and heartbreak, Marian helps struggling women fill their hearts with the unfailing love she has found in Jesus.
